There are many options for Lake front property in Nevada County. For Penn Valley Lakefront homes you would focus on Lake Englebright. Penn Valley Lake Front on Lake Englebright consists mostly of large parcels of rolling terrain. Penn Valley's Lake Englebrite offers 24 miles of shoreline and 815 acres of surface area ideally suited to boating and fishing. Another alternative to Penn Valley Lake Front homes would be those located in the gated community of Lake Wildwood. Numerous recreations options exist in Lake Wildwood including an 18 hole golf course, tennis courts, parks, & trails. There are not too many Lake Wildwood lakefront land parcels left however there is usually a good selection of Lake Wildwood Lake Front Homes available at any given time. Great fishing and boating are both available from your Lake Wildwood Water Front Home. We can help you find the ideal Penn Valley Water Front home, Penn Valley Waterfront Land or for that matter the ideal Lake Wildwood waterfront real estate.

Another option for Grass Valley Lake Front properties would be those based around Rollin's Lake between Colfax and Grass Valley. Grass Valley Lakefront homes around Rollins Lake offer access to Lake Rollins 900 surface acres and 26 miles of shoreline. Imagine your boat docked at your Grass Valley waterfront home ready for skiing or fishing at a moment's notice. Once again Grass Valley water front real estate has an alternative option in the gated community of Lake of the Pines. Lake of the Pines lakefront property is similar to that of Lake Wildwood in that few lakefront land parcels remain while numerous Lake of the Pines Lake front homes are available. Lake of the Pines also offers numerous recreation amenities including golf, tennis, parks, and of course boating, skiing, and fishing. There are a few options also available for Nevada City Lake front homes. Both Scott's Flat Lake and Lower Scott's Flat lake have great options for both Nevada City Lakefront homes and Nevada City Lakefront land. Upper Scotts Flat Lake has 786 surface acres and 7 miles of shoreline creating numerous options for Nevada City Lake front property. Lower Scott's Flat lake is a small reservoir ideal for a more private setting. There are some large and small Nevada City lakefront land parcels available on Lower Scott's Flat Lake. While the existing residences rarely become available so you may want to focus on upper Scott's flat lake for Nevada City Lake front homes.

Another alternative for Nevada County water front real estate is that which surrounds one of the many rivers running through Nevada County. Nevada City Riverfront property based around the beautiful Yuba River Canyon offers great access to hidden swimming holes, fishing, and gold panning opportunities. The Bear River also runs through Nevada County creating more opportunity for Nevada City River front properties. Pricing >The Asking Price

Picture this...

Your house has been on the market for four weeks. There have been a lot of showings but no offers, so you are wondering if you should consider a price reduction. You want to get as much as you can for your home, but more importantly you want it to sell!

This may be the time to have a frank discussion with your real estate agent. While price may be a major factor, it may not be the only consideration. Are you making your house easy for agents to show? Have you completed the necessary maintenance and cleaning so that your property is as appealing as possible? Review with your agent the current market conditions and the prices of other homes in your neighborhood before determining that a price reduction is in order.

Even though your price may be competitive, the marketplace may be telling you that buyers just won't pay what you would like to get. If all indicators point to a price reduction, it is better to do it sooner rather than later.

What private residence is considered the most expensive house ever built?

A 
The William Randolph Hearst Ranch in San Simeon, California cost over $30 million, equivalent today to $276,883,320. Bill Gates recently built a home for over $40 million.
